We’re a small charity with a big impact. LawCare is the only mental health charity dedicated to supporting everyone working in the legal sector across the UK, Channel Islands and the Isle of Man. We offer free, confidential emotional support, peer support and information to anyone facing the pressures of life in law - from students and trainees to senior partners and judges.

But we don’t stop there. Through training, education and research, we help legal workplaces become healthier, safer places to work, where mental health is actively protected. We work with law schools, regulators, professional bodies, specialist groups and firms to reduce stigma and create real, lasting change across the profession.

Even with all this impact, LawCare operates on an annual income of under £500,000. That means every contribution genuinely counts:

• £800 trains a LawCare volunteer
£635 keeps our support service running for one day
